Common Protect.exe Errors on Windows
Confronting errors linked to protect.exe can be a daunting task due to the diversity of underlying causes, which might include software incompatibility, obsolete drivers, or even malware presence. In the section below, we've enumerated the most frequently encountered errors related to protect.exe in order to assist you in comprehending and potentially rectifying the issues.
- Error 0xc0000142: This warning surfaces when there's an issue with an application starting up correctly. This might be due to issues within the application, corruption of related files, or problems associated with the Windows registry.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error message signifies that the program is incompatible with the Windows version in use, or the program file could be damaged.
- Protect.exe File Not Executing: This alert shows up when the system cannot initiate the executable file. Possible causes could include file corruption, inappropriate file permissions, or a lack of necessary system resources.
-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This error message shows up when the system lacks the necessary resources to carry out the service requested, possibly due to overuse of system memory or high CPU usage.
- Protect.exe - Bad Image Error:: This error message indicates that Windows cannot run protect.exe because it's either corrupted, or the associated DLL file is missing or corrupted.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the protect.exe Error
In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to protect.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
and press Enter. -
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
